Describe the relationship between the light-dependent and the light-independent reactions.
Slav-nsk [51]
<span>The products of the light-dependent reactions are used to help 'fuel' the light-independent reactions. 

</span><span>Example:
NADPH and ATP are produced during the light-dependent reaction for use in the light-independent reaction (the Calvin Cycle). </span>
